REPORTS,
The British steamer Rory reports left Saigon the 4th April, and hail fine weather through
out.
The British steamer Mount Lebanon reports left Szigon on the 4th April, and hed fine wea ther and nooth sss throughout.
The British bark Guiding Star reports left Taku Bar with Westerly wind thence N.E. from Tung-ying; fog and light winds from N.. to N.E.E. to port.
The British steamer Strathmore reports loft Saigon on the 3rd April, and had tine, clear wea ther first part, latter part think fog. Trobar
night snobored on account of fog:
